Here are some basic tips about which jobs in Canada are  for foreigners:

Find a company in Canada that is willing to offer a job for foreigners employee. If the company can’t find any qualified Canadians or permanent residents to fill the post, they may need to get a Labour Market Impact Assessment  known as LMIA.

There are a few exceptions jobs that do not need any LMIA in Canada, Like :

  • Work permits provided under international agreements, such as the North American Free Trade Agreement (NAFTA) or the Comprehensive Economic and Trade Agreement (CETA) and also work permits issued under specific programs like the Global Talent Stream (GTS).
  • Intra Company Transfer program is for those who are being moved to a Canadian branch or subsidiary of a foreign corporation and they don’t need any LMIA.
  • A Post-Graduation Work Permit (PGWP) may be available to international graduates of certain Canadian educational institutions. They can get a job in Canada without getting an LMIA thanks to the PGWP.
  • Spouses and common-law partners of Canadian citizens and permanent residents may be eligible for open work permits, which exempt them from obtaining an LMIA before beginning employment in Canada.
Whats the next steps?

You should take the following actions after finding a position that calls for an LMIA jobs in Canada for foreigners:

  1. Verify the legitimacy of the LMIA: Before accepting a job offer, double check that it is supported by a valid LMIA.
  2. To apply for that job offer, you will require the LMIA number, it should be obtained by asking your employer for it.
  3. Review work permit requirements: Research to find out what is needed to get a work visa in Canada. Verify that you are qualified to apply by reviewing the application requirements.
  4. Prepare the work permit application: Gather your valid passport, LMIA proof, proof of education, and everything else the Canadian immigration officers may ask for. Don’t provide any false information while applying for a work visa.
  5. Submit the finished application and related papers to the correct visa office or online portal according to the instructions given by Immigration, Refugees, and Citizenship Canada (IRCC).
  6. You have to first pay the required application fees. Fees might be different for each work permit category and processing method.
  7. Monitor application status: Verify that your application for a work permit is still active. you will receive an application number, use it to find out where your application stands.
  8. If the IRCC needs further information, you must provide it. You may also need to be checked out by a doctor or go through a security clearance process.
  9. The time it takes to get a response on a work permit application varies. Wait for a response to your application. The IRCC website provides expected processing timeframes.
  10. When your application is accepted, you will be issued a work visa.
  11. After receiving your work permit visa, you will be able to book your flight to Canada and work there.

Different Types of Work Permits in Canada

The Canadian government issues a variety of work permits which considers as jobs in Canada for foreigners. Here are some common categories:

  1. Open Work Permit: An open work permit allows individuals to find a job from any Canadian employer and in any occupation without a specific job offer. It provides flexibility and allows individuals to change employers if desired. However, there may be some restrictions, such as ineligible employers or certain occupations related to adult entertainment services.

In Canada’s immigration system, a “work permit associated with an employer” is often known as a “employer specific work permit.” A Labor Market Impact Assessment (LMIA) demonstrating the lack of domestic workers is required for this kind of work visa. The LMIA provides proof that Employment and Social Development Canada (ESDC) performed a job market study to determine whether there is a real need to recruit an international worker to fill the open position. Applicants can improve their work visa applications and provide reasons for working for a specific Canadian firm by submitting an LMIA. The work permit will be limited to working for the specific employer mentioned on the permit also known as close work permit jobs in Canada for foreigners.

Post-Graduation Work Permit (PGWP): International students who completed a their educations at a designated learning institution (DLI) in Canada can be eligible for a post-graduation work permit. This permit allows them to work in Canada after graduation. The PGWP is an open work permit, which means graduates can work in any occupation and change employers freely, except for employers on the ineligible list.
  4. Global Talent Stream Work Permit: The Global Talent Stream is a fast-track visa program for highly skilled workers. It’s made for helping Canadian businesses hire and bring in foreign employees to fill positions for which there aren’t enough applicants from Canada. The work permit obtained through this stream is employer-specific and allows individuals to work for the designated employer.
  5. Seasonal Agricultural Worker Program (SAWP): SAWP allows foreign workers to work in Canada in specific agricultural jobs on a seasonal basis. This program is designed to address the labor needs of the Canadian agricultural industry. The work permit obtained through SAWP is employer-specific and tied to the specific job and employer.

keep that in mind that each work permit category has its own process and requirements.
